Paradise Unearthed: The Story of St. John


Embark on a historical voyage to the heart of the Caribbean with "Paradise Unearthed: The Story of St. John." This meticulously researched narrative unfolds the rich tapestry of St. John, one of the U.S. Virgin Islands, celebrated for its breathtaking landscapes and profound cultural heritage.
From the verdant beginnings with the Ta no and Carib peoples, whose legacies are etched into the island's very soil, to the dramatic arrival of Christopher Columbus, which ushered in an era of European influence, this book explores the multifaceted history of St. John: Pre-Columbian Era: Dive into the lives of the Ta no, the original stewards of this paradise, and their sophisticated agricultural and spiritual practices.European Discovery: Witness the cultural clash and exchange that followed Columbus's naming of these isles, setting the stage for centuries of colonial ambition.Danish Influence and Slavery: Delve into the island's transformation under Danish rule, the establishment of a plantation economy, and the harrowing tales of resistance and resilience during the era of slavery.American Transition: Explore the strategic sale to the United States, the shift from military to conservation focus, and the birth of the Virgin Islands National Park.Modern Era: Discover how St. John has balanced its rich cultural revival with the challenges of modern tourism, environmental conservation, and climate change.
"Paradise Unearthed" is not just a history book; it's an invitation to understand the layers of time, culture, and nature that define St. John. With vivid descriptions, archival insights, and a commitment to authenticity, this novel brings to life the stories of those who shaped this island's destiny.
